A Load of Balls ! 12 Years, 10 Months ago  
Gordon Brown and Ed Balls reportedly ignored warnings about their spending plans while in power and the damaging effects of their tax policies, according to documents leaked to the Daily Telegraph

from - news.sky.com/skynews/Home/Politics/Gordo...aily_Telegraph_Leaks

The newspaper says that a confidential report presented to the Labour Cabinet in 2006 ponders the question: "We've spent all this money, but what have we got for it?"

The document, drafted by civil servants, also urged improved efficiency of the public sector and a halt to "ineffective spending".

It further claims that Gordon Brown later ignored the advice and bumped up spending by £90 billion once he became prime minister.
